    American author. Propably best known for his novels and wired articles.

    "The science fiction approach doesn't mean it's always about the future; it's an awareness that this is different." - Neal Stephenson

    Quotes[edit]

    "This Snow Crash - what is it? Drug, Virus, or Religion?"
    "What's the difference?" - Snow Crash
    
    "The difference between stupid and intelligent people -- and this is true whether or not they are well-educated -- 
    is that intelligent people can handle subtlety. They are not baffled by ambiguous or even contradictory situations -- in fact,  
    they expect them and are apt to become suspicious when things seem overly straightforward." - The Diamond Age
